Understanding the Draw-Tite Activator II and its Wiring Diagram
The Draw-Tite Activator II is an essential component for many trailer setups, acting as a brake controller that helps your trailer brakes engage smoothly and effectively. This device translates the braking input from your vehicle into proportional braking for your trailer. The Wiring Diagram Draw Tite Activator Ii provides a visual blueprint for how all the electrical connections should be made, ensuring power flows correctly to activate your trailer's braking system and lighting functions. Without a proper understanding of this diagram, improper connections could lead to malfunctioning lights, unreliable braking, or even electrical damage.
The importance of correctly following the Wiring Diagram Draw Tite Activator Ii cannot be overstated. It ensures:
- Accurate and responsive trailer braking.
- Proper operation of all trailer lights (brake lights, turn signals, running lights).
- Safety for yourself, your passengers, and other road users.
- Protection of your vehicle's and trailer's electrical systems.
Typically, the Wiring Diagram Draw Tite Activator Ii will outline connections for the following:
- Vehicle Power Source: Where the Activator II receives its primary power from your tow vehicle's electrical system.
- Trailer Ground: The connection to the trailer's frame to complete the electrical circuit.
- Trailer Brake Output: The wires that send the braking signal to the trailer's brake magnets.
- Vehicle Brake Signal: The wire that taps into your vehicle's brake light circuit to sense when you're braking.
- Trailer Light Signals: Connections for the trailer's turn signals, running lights, and sometimes reverse lights.
